常用漏洞扫描工具概述与分类
在网络安全领域中,漏洞扫描是一种关键的检测手段,用于识别系统的潜在安全弱点,传统的漏洞扫描工具通常分为两类:基于主机的扫描和基于网络的扫描,值得注意的是,虽然这些工具广泛应用于各种场景,但它们并不涵盖所有可能的漏洞扫描工具。
基于主机的漏洞扫描工具
这类工具主要用于对单台或一组服务器进行详细的漏洞检查,它们通过分析目标系统中的配置文件、日志记录以及应用程序的行为来发现可能的安全漏洞,常见的基于主机的漏洞扫描工具包括:
- Nessus:一款功能强大的开源扫描器,支持多种协议,并且能够扫描多个端口。
- OpenVAS:一个基于Java的多平台漏洞扫描器,可以跨平台运行并提供高级的功能。
- Acunetix Web Vulnerability Scanner:专注于Web应用的安全性,提供了大量的漏洞库和实时更新的威胁情报。
基于网络的漏洞扫描工具
这些工具主要针对大型网络环境下的资产进行扫描,以便发现网络上的潜在风险点,它们可以通过代理模式或直接连接到目标设备来实现这一目的,典型的基于网络的漏洞扫描工具有:
- Nmap:一款广泛使用的网络探测和操作系统指纹识别工具,也是早期流行的漏洞扫描工具之一。
- Wireshark:尽管不是传统意义上的漏洞扫描工具,但它提供了丰富的数据包捕获功能,可以帮助用户理解网络流量的细节,从而更有效地进行安全评估。
- Burp Suite:由Zaproxy发展而来的,是一款综合性的Web应用攻击测试平台,同时也支持Web服务的漏洞扫描。
提到的工具涵盖了大部分常规使用的情况,但在实际操作中,还有许多其他类型的漏洞扫描工具值得提及,例如静态代码分析工具(如SonarQube)、防火墙审计工具等,这些工具各有侧重,适用于不同的需求场景。
重要提示:
- 安全专家和系统管理员应当定期更新其工具库,以确保能够及时发现新的漏洞和攻击方法。
- 在部署任何漏洞扫描工具之前,应对其适用性和安全性进行全面的评估。
- 确保工具的操作流程符合所在组织的安全策略和法规要求。
通过上述介绍,我们希望读者能够对常见的漏洞扫描工具有所了解,并能根据实际需求选择合适的工具进行安全评估。